This is a concluding colophon indicating that the chapter’s subject is anadhyāya—when and why Vedic recitation/study should be suspended. The ethical thrust is that even sacred learning is governed by discipline and context; dharma includes knowing proper times and conditions for study.
The text is closing a chapter within the Mokṣa-dharma portion of the Śānti Parva. It formally names the chapter (“Account of the causes of anadhyāya”) and gives its chapter number, functioning as an editorial/structural marker rather than a spoken verse-content.
